#!/usr/bin/env bash # Generate build/icon.icns from the macOS app artwork using Apple's native # iconutil pipeline. Keep hand-tuned 16px/32px 1x artwork: shrinking the # large macOS artwork turns its subtle highlight into a bright one-pixel frame. set -euo pipefail ROOT="$(cd "$(dirname "$0")/.." && pwd)" SOURCE="$ROOT/public/icon.png" VECTOR_SOURCE="$ROOT/public/icon.svg" OUTPUT="$ROOT/build/icon.icns" TEMP_ROOT="$(mktemp -d "${TMPDIR:-/tmp}/netcatty-mac-icon.XXXXXX")" ICONSET="$TEMP_ROOT/icon.iconset" SMALL_VECTOR="$TEMP_ROOT/icon-small.svg" SMALL_RASTER="$TEMP_ROOT/icon-small.png" cleanup() { find "$TEMP_ROOT" -type f -delete rmdir "$ICONSET" "$TEMP_ROOT" } trap cleanup EXIT if [[ "$(uname -s)" != "Darwin" ]]; then echo "error: generating ICNS requires macOS iconutil and sips" >&2 exit 1 fi for source in "$SOURCE" "$VECTOR_SOURCE"; do if [[ ! -f "$source" ]]; then echo "error: source icon not found: $source" >&2 exit 1 fi done mkdir -p "$ICONSET" # The large artwork has a subtle outer highlight. At 1x it collapses into a # bright one-pixel frame, so omit only that final SVG rect for 16px/32px. awk ' BEGIN { skip = 0 } // { skip = 0 } ' "$VECTOR_SOURCE" > "$SMALL_VECTOR" sips -s format png "$SMALL_VECTOR" --out "$SMALL_RASTER" >/dev/null for size in 16 32 128 256 512; do retina_size=$((size * 2)) if [[ "$size" = 16 || "$size" = 32 ]]; then sips -z "$size" "$size" "$SMALL_RASTER" \ --out "$ICONSET/icon_${size}x${size}.png" >/dev/null else sips -z "$size" "$size" "$SOURCE" --out "$ICONSET/icon_${size}x${size}.png" >/dev/null fi sips -z "$retina_size" "$retina_size" "$SOURCE" \ --out "$ICONSET/icon_${size}x${size}@2x.png" >/dev/null done iconutil --convert icns "$ICONSET" --output "$OUTPUT" echo "wrote build/icon.icns"
